Pinpoint Test A: The Abs Module Does Not Respond To The Diagnostic Tool

A1 CHECK CIRCUITS 8-EE10 (WH/BK) AND 8-EE6A (WH) BETWEEN THE DLC C251 AND THE ABS MODULE C135 FOR AN OPEN
- Key in OFF position.
- Disconnect: ABS Module C135.
- Measure the resistance between the ABS module C135 pin 2, circuit 8-EE6A (WH), harness side and the DLC C251 pin 7, circuit 8-EE10 (WH/BK), harness side.
- Is the resistance less than 5 ohms?
Yes
GO to A2.
No
REPAIR the circuit. CLEAR the DTCs. REPEAT the self-test.
A2 CHECK FOR CORRECT ABS MODULE OPERATION
- Disconnect all the ABS module connectors.
- Check for:
- corrosion
- pushed-out pins
- Connect all the ABS control module connectors and make sure they seat correctly.
- Operate the system and verify the concern is still present.
- Is the concern still present?
Yes
INSTALL a new ABS module. REFER to ANTI-LOCK BRAKE SYSTEM (ABS) MODULE . CARRY OUT the data link diagnostics test. Clear the DTCs. REPEAT the self-test.
No
The system is operating correctly at this time. Concern may have been caused by a loose or corroded connector. CLEAR the DTCs. REPEAT the self-test.
